Why Malaysia is Asia’s most versatile travel destination

Malaysia has emerged as a premier versatile travel destination by seamlessly blending urban modernization with rich cultural heritage and natural landscapes. Its ability to offer diverse experiences in one trip makes it an ideal choice for modern travelers seeking variety.

The Rise of Malaysia as a Multi-Faceted Travel Hub

In the evolving landscape of global tourism, Malaysia has successfully positioned itself as a premier destination that caters to the increasingly complex demands of the modern traveler. By integrating vibrant urban centers, deep-rooted cultural traditions, and pristine natural environments into a single itinerary, the nation has effectively addressed the "traveler's dilemma"—the struggle to choose between adventure, leisure, and cultural immersion.

Blurring the Lines of Traditional Tourism

Modern tourism trends indicate a shift away from hyper-specialized trips toward holistic experiences. Travelers today are less inclined to categorize their journeys strictly as 'adventure' or 'culinary' and are instead seeking destinations that offer a comprehensive 'best of all worlds' approach. Malaysia’s unique geography and social fabric allow it to serve as this 'sweet spot,' providing a seamless transition from the high-octane energy of metropolitan hubs to the tranquil serenity of its natural landscapes.

The Urban Icon: Kuala Lumpur

Central to Malaysia's appeal is Kuala Lumpur, a city that perfectly encapsulates the nation's push toward modernization while maintaining a sense of cultural familiarity. The iconic Petronas Twin Towers serve as the definitive skyline landmark, acting as a visual anchor that provides warmth and recognition for international visitors. This urban sophistication serves as the perfect gateway for tourists before they venture into the country’s more remote, nature-centric regions.

Cultural and Culinary Fusion

Beyond the architecture, Malaysia’s true strength lies in its diversity. The country’s ability to offer a fusion of traditions and flavors is a direct result of its historical and social composition. For the discerning tourist, this means that a single holiday can encompass everything from exploring heritage sites to sampling a vast array of world-class cuisines, effectively eliminating the need for compromise between comfort and exploration.
